    I had to make the same decision as you only two months ago, 4 bikes no towbar.
    I had a rear mounted carrier that I faffed about with on every journey. I grew to absolutely hate it.

    So I bit the bullet and got a towbar fitted (375 euro on a Skoda Octavia), then bought a Thule hangon 9708. The difference is night and day, so much easier and quicker to use.

    If you feel that you will get the use out of it, I would definitely recommend going down the towbar mounted option. It has definitely got us out on more cycles as it's just so easy to pop on and go.
